Meeting Point and Duration
This tour begins at a conveniently located BR gas station in Barra da Tijuca, a neighborhood known for its sprawling beaches. The meeting spot includes a cafe and an açaí store—perfect for a quick coffee or snack before heading out. The tour lasts approximately 4 hours, which encompasses travel, the surf session, and the visit to a hidden scenic spot.
While the surf session alone is 1 hour and 30 minutes, the total length might stretch slightly longer depending on how far the guides need to drive to find the best waves. If the ocean near the meeting point has good conditions, the guides may opt to stay local, making your experience more relaxed and less time in transit.
Transport and Group Size
Transportation is included, taking you to various beaches based on wave quality and your skill level. This personalized approach means your surf experience isn’t cookie-cutter. The group size is limited to six participants, fostering a more intimate and attentive environment where your instructor can focus on your needs—whether you’re just learning or fine-tuning your stance.
Surfing Experience and Instruction
Your guides are trilingual—fluent in Portuguese, Spanish, and English—and bring over 15 years of experience to the table. They emphasize safety, explain sea conditions, and warm up on the sand with basic drills like the pop-up movement. This prep helps reduce the anxiety of being in the water and speeds up your learning curve.
For beginners, this is a chance to get comfortable with the basics—standing up on the board, catching small waves, and understanding ocean safety. More experienced surfers will appreciate the opportunity to surf at spots with better conditions and receive tips from seasoned locals.

FAQ

Is this experience suitable for complete beginners?
Yes, the guides are experienced at working with all levels, including absolute beginners. They focus on safety and building confidence.
What should I bring for the surf session?
Bring sunscreen, a towel, water, and a change of clothes. Wetsuits and surfboards are provided.
How long does the surf session last?
The actual surf lasts about 1 hour and 30 minutes, with some time for warm-up and instruction beforehand.
Can I add professional photos or videos?
Yes, but they are available as an extra. The tour operators offer packages for photos and videos with a GoPro or professional camera.
What if the wave conditions are not good on the day?
If conditions near the meeting point are suitable, guides may skip driving around. If wave conditions are poor, the session might be shorter, but the guides will still focus on providing a quality experience.
Is transportation included?
Yes, transportation to the best surf spot of the day is included in the price.
What is the group size?
Limited to 6 participants, allowing for personalized attention.
Is this tour suitable for non-swimmers?
No, it’s not recommended for non-swimmers due to the nature of surfing and ocean safety.
What’s the end point of the tour?
The tour ends back at the initial meeting point, giving you easy access to other parts of Rio afterward.
